如何提高语音识别软件的准确率? 点击使用AI助手 了解更多

发布于 2025-01-05 liusiyang 49 编辑

AI 智能搜索

基于灵犀AI办公助手生成
完整内容,请前往灵犀查看

提高语音识别软件的准确率是一个多方面的问题,涉及技术优化、用户交互设计和数据处理等多个环节。以下是一些提高语音识别准确率的方法和步骤:

1. 优化算法和模型

a. 使用深度学习技术

深度学习技术,尤其是循环神经网络(RNN)和卷积神经网络(CNN),在处理序列数据方面表现出色,非常适合语音识别任务。长短期记忆网络(LSTM)和Transformer模型也因其在捕捉长距离依赖关系上的优势而被广泛使用。

b. 增加训练数据

训练数据的质量和数量直接影响模型的性能。使用大量多样化的语音数据进行训练,可以帮助模型更好地泛化到不同的说话人和口音上。

c. 数据增强

通过增加噪声、改变语速和音调等手段对训练数据进行增强,可以提高模型对真实世界复杂环境的适应能力。

2. 语言模型的改进

a. 使用上下文信息

结合语言模型,利用前后文信息来提高识别的准确性。例如,n-gram模型或基于深度学习的序列模型可以用来预测下一个词或短语。

b. 个性化语言模型

为不同的用户定制个性化的语言模型,考虑到用户的特定词汇和表达习惯,可以显著提高识别准确率。

3. 声学模型的调整

a. 适应不同环境

开发能够适应不同环境噪声的声学模型,例如在汽车内、街道上或嘈杂的办公室中。

b. 多通道处理

使用多通道信号处理技术,如波束形成,可以提高在多噪声源环境下的语音识别性能。

4. 用户交互的优化

a. 实时反馈

提供实时的语音识别反馈,允许用户立即纠正错误,从而减少错误累积。

b. 交互式学习

允许软件通过用户的纠正来学习和适应用户的特定语音特征。

5. 后处理技术

a. 语言校正

利用自然语言处理技术对识别结果进行后处理,纠正语法错误和不自然的表达。

b. 词汇校正

根据上下文对识别结果中的词汇进行校正,特别是对于专有名词和术语。

6. 硬件和软件的协同优化

a. 高质量麦克风

使用高质量的麦克风可以捕捉更清晰的语音信号,减少环境噪声的干扰。

b. 优化软件性能

确保语音识别软件运行在性能良好的硬件上,减少延迟和错误。

结论

提高语音识别软件的准确率需要综合考虑算法优化、数据处理、语言模型、声学模型、用户交互和后处理技术等多个方面。通过不断迭代和优化,结合最新的技术进展,可以显著提升语音识别软件的性能,使其更好地服务于用户需求。

AI办公助手:WPS灵犀

如果本文未能解决您的问题,或者您在办公领域有更多疑问,我们推荐您尝试 WPS灵犀 —— 一款强大的人工智能办公助手。

WPS灵犀 具备AI搜索、读文档、快速创作、生成PPT、长文写作、网页摘要、截图问答、上传文件等功能快来体验吧

如何提高语音识别软件的准确率?
上一篇: WPS AI使用攻略
下一篇: 如何训练AI以实现高情商的回复?
相关文章
×